Research on Satisfaction Evaluation and Optimization Strategy of University Campus Landscape Space
Abstract
As an important place for teaching and educating people, the university campus has a positive impact on the work and study life of teachers and students. With the development of the times and the adjustment of functions, the landscape space of some campuses needs to be optimized according to the needs of campus users to improve the vitality. This paper took the long-established South China University of Technology as an example, and through the Post Occupancy Evaluation (POE) methods, conducted the satisfaction evaluation questionnaire survey on the campus at the West-Banshan Park. The object of questionnaire survey included the daily users of the site, such as the teachers, the students as well as their family members in this campus. The results of the survey were analyzed by Excel and Origin software, and it was found that users were less satisfied with the site. The results show there are some problems in this site, such as: 1) the cultural atmosphere in campus landscape is weak; 2) the space design is not reasonable; 3) landscape facilities are old and lacking. According to users' habits and rules, the paper puts forward the optimization d strategies from three aspects, including to strengthen campus landscape humanities, to richen landscape elements and to optimize landscape facilities. This paper is expected to provide the evidence and reference for the evaluation and optimization of campus landscape space.
